What is Xenical?

Xenical is the trademark name for a potent weight-loss medication containing the active component Orlistat (120 mg). Unlike lots of other weight-loss drugs that act as appetite suppressants by affecting the central nerve system, Xenical operates in your area within the digestion system. It belongs to a class of medications known as lipase inhibitors.

In Germany, Xenical is categorized as a "rezeptpflichtiges Medikament" (prescription-only medication). This indicates it can just be gotten through an assessment with a certified physician and a subsequent valid prescription.

The Mechanism of Action: How Xenical Works

The primary function of Orlistat is to avoid the absorption of fat from the human diet plan. When an individual consumes a meal including fats (triacylglycerols), enzymes in the stomach and little intestinal tract called lipases break these fats down into smaller sized elements (totally free fats) so the body can absorb them.

Xenical connects itself to these lipase enzymes, effectively "suspending" them. When these enzymes are obstructed, they can not break down the dietary fat. As a result, approximately 25% to 30% of the fat consumed in a meal passes through the gastrointestinal system unabsorbed and is eliminated through bowel movements. By lowering the calorie consumption from fat, the body is required to use its kept fat reserves, causing weight-loss.


Prescription Requirements in Germany

The German health care system maintains strict guidelines relating to weight-loss medications. Eligibility Criteria for Patients:

  • A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 kg/m ² or higher.
  • A BMI of 28 kg/m ² or greater if there are additional threat factors such as Type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ure (high blood pressure), or hypercholesterolemia (high cholesterol).
  • Evidence that previous efforts at weight-loss through diet plan and exercise alone have actually been inadequate.

Correct Administration and Dosage

For Xenical to be reliable, it should be taken properly. The standard dose in Germany is one 120 mg capsule taken with each of the three main meals each day.

Guidelines for Use:

  1. Timing: The pill needs to be swallowed with water instantly before, throughout, or as much as one hour after a meal.

  3. Dietary Balance: Patients are advised to follow a nutritionally balanced, mildly hypocaloric diet where approximately 30% of calories originated from fat.
  4. Vitamin Supplementation: Because Xenical hinders the absorption of some f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, and K), physicians often advise taking a multivitamin supplement at bedtime to guarantee nutritional sufficiency.

Possible Side Effects and "Treatment Effects"

Xenical is not soaked up into the blood stream in substantial amounts, which reduces the danger of systemic negative effects. However, since it modifies fat food digestion, it can trigger gastrointestinal changes. In the medical community, these are typically described as "treatment effects" because they are a direct result of the drug's mechanism.

Frequently Reported Gastrointestinal Side Effects:

  • Oily Spotting: Liquid fat passing through the anus.
  • Flatus with Discharge: Gas accompanied by oily identifying.
  • Urgent Need for Bowel Movements: A feeling of sudden urgency.
  • Fatty or Oily Stools: Stools that appear oily or orange-tinted.
  • Increased Frequency of Bowel Movements.

These impacts are most common during the first few weeks of treatment and are heavily affected by the quantity of fat consumed in the diet plan. Following a low-fat diet significantly lowers the incident of these unpleasant signs.

Expense and Insurance Coverage in Germany

One of the most frequent questions relating to Xenical in Germany is whether the Krankenkasse (medical insurance) will cover the expense. According to present German social law (SGB V), a lot of medications showed for weight loss-- categorized as "Lifestyle-Arzneimittel"-- are typically left out from reimbursement by statutory health insurance coverage (GKV).

Fast Facts on Cost:

  • Out-of-pocket: Patients should generally pay the complete rate for Xenical.
  • Cost Variation: Prices may vary slightly between regional drug stores and licensed online pharmacies (Versandapotheken).
  • Personal Insurance: Some personal health insurance coverage (PKV) suppliers might cover the expense if the obesity is triggering severe secondary health issues, but this requires private information.

1. Is Xenical safe for long-lasting use?

Clinical studies have actually revealed that Xenical can be utilized for approximately two years. Nevertheless, a physician will regularly assess whether the treatment should continue based upon weight-loss progress and general health.

2. What takes place if I stop taking Xenical?

If a client stops taking the medication and go back to previous consuming practices, weight restore is most likely. It is important to use the duration of medication to develop long-lasting healthy eating practices.

3. Can I consume alcohol while taking Xenical?

There is no direct medicinal interaction between Xenical and alcohol. However, alcohol is high in calories and can prevent weight loss objectives.

5. Can I buy Xenical online in Germany?

Yes, however just through registered drug stores that require a legitimate prescription. One need to be mindful of websites using Xenical without a prescription, as these might offer fake or unsafe substances and are operating illegally under German law.
